What will Kamson-Kamara bring to Hearts?
MJ Kamson-Kamara says Hearts are getting an "aggressive" no-nonsense defender after he arrived from Lincoln City. The centre-back agreed a pre-contract deal in May and is now ready to start pre-season with the club. The 20-year-old spent last season on loan at Glentoran in Northern Ireland, playing 31 times and scoring five goals, after a previous spell on loan in England's lower leagues. "I'd like to say I'm an aggressive, front-footed defender that just loves to defend, loves to block the ball and just loves to be aggressive," he told Hearts' website. "Lincoln were good with me. They sent me on loan from the age of 17, playing at non-league sides, getting that experience of men's football, which I thought was really important instead of playing youth football. "I learned a lot of lessons, made mistakes. It was vital for my career so far. "I can't wait to meet everyone now. A lot of good players with good experience. I can't wait to learn from them and just get better and better. "It's going to be amazing to be going across Europe and playing against massive teams, massive fans, massive stadiums."
